Problema com codificação de catacteres

Suporte à dúvidas gerais relacionadas ao phpBB.
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Problema com codificação de catacteres

Mensagem por smallbreeds »

URL do Fórum: http://www.shihtzuforum.com.br

Olá gente!

Creio que o problema abaixo seja mesmo por questão de codificação. O caso é o seguinte, instalei a Mod Ultimate Quiz. O texto das telas está normal, com acentuação normal. Então, na primeira tela se preenche o formulário com as perguntas e respostas do quiz. Quando clica em enviar e se vai para a próxima página os dados preenchidos no formulário ficam desconfigurados, quando se clica enviar, que é a terceira etapa que de fato vai para o Fórum para o pessoal usar, continua desconfigurado.
Sei que codificação de arquivo de idiomar é UTF8 sem BOM. Mas quando se trata de formulário, qual q codificação correta? No php? No Html?

Valeu

PS.: Fica assim reação ===>> rea????o
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
Avatar do usuário
robra
Membro Sênior
Membro Sênior
Mensagens: 6065
Registrado em: 02 Dez 2010, 22:29

Re: Problema com codificação de catacteres

Mensagem por robra »

Smalbreeds.

Particularmente, eu fiz alterações no template/ucp_register.html do meu Fórum incluindo algumas informações adicionais, e para que as palavras ficassem com a acentuação correta eu alterei para a codificação da página UTF-8 apenas, pelo Notepad++. O UTF-8 sem BOM é usado no .php da linguagem.

Abraço. Imagem
[DICA] Antes de abrir um Novo Tópico, procure saber se a sua dúvida já foi respondida. Pesquise no Google por palavras(em inglês também) relacionadas à ela, somado à palavra "phpbb".
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Re: Problema com codificação de catacteres

Mensagem por smallbreeds »

Isso quer dizer então Robra que o html devo alterar para UTF8 (nada de bom).
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
Avatar do usuário
robra
Membro Sênior
Membro Sênior
Mensagens: 6065
Registrado em: 02 Dez 2010, 22:29

Re: Problema com codificação de catacteres

Mensagem por robra »

Isso mesmo.

Abraço. Imagem
[DICA] Antes de abrir um Novo Tópico, procure saber se a sua dúvida já foi respondida. Pesquise no Google por palavras(em inglês também) relacionadas à ela, somado à palavra "phpbb".
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Re: Problema com codificação de catacteres

Mensagem por smallbreeds »

Num deu :(
Tem um monte de coisa sobre isso no tópico de lançamento, mas não achei exatamente uma solução. Até fiz uma pergunta mas o autor não gosta muito de responder...
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
Avatar do usuário
robra
Membro Sênior
Membro Sênior
Mensagens: 6065
Registrado em: 02 Dez 2010, 22:29

Re: Problema com codificação de catacteres

Mensagem por robra »

Ah... entendi. Não se trata de texto estático acentuado em um html e sim de um texto preenchido em um formulário.
Bem, aí tem de analisar o processo. Depois que você digita as perguntas e respostas e dá o 1º enviar, acredito que todo o texto deve ir para o bando de dados, retornando já desconfigurado.
Talvez uma solução seria trabalhar a codificação da tabela do banco de dados para retornar a informação com a acentuação correta.

Abraço. Imagem
[DICA] Antes de abrir um Novo Tópico, procure saber se a sua dúvida já foi respondida. Pesquise no Google por palavras(em inglês também) relacionadas à ela, somado à palavra "phpbb".
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Re: Problema com codificação de catacteres

Mensagem por smallbreeds »

E agora, como faz isso :?: :lol:
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Re: Problema com codificação de catacteres

Mensagem por smallbreeds »

Robra, achei onde muda a codificação e as tabelas que teria que mudar. mudei de latin_swedch_ci para utf8_unicode_ci, mas não deu, tem uma tonelada e meia de codificações diferentes. Mas não ví nenhum uft8_brasileirinho_ci..... :lol:
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
Avatar do usuário
robra
Membro Sênior
Membro Sênior
Mensagens: 6065
Registrado em: 02 Dez 2010, 22:29

Re: Problema com codificação de catacteres

Mensagem por robra »

Se você sabe qual é a tabela que a MOD criou no banco de dados, então clique sobre ela e na coluna "Collation" você altera o codificação para utf8_bin respectivo ao campo que armazena a mensagem digitada.

Abraço. Imagem
[DICA] Antes de abrir um Novo Tópico, procure saber se a sua dúvida já foi respondida. Pesquise no Google por palavras(em inglês também) relacionadas à ela, somado à palavra "phpbb".
smallbreeds
Membro Intermediá¡rio
Membro Intermediá¡rio
Mensagens: 702
Registrado em: 13 Out 2010, 13:16
Localização: Florianópolis - SC
Contato:

Re: Problema com codificação de catacteres

Mensagem por smallbreeds »

Não deu Robra, e já tentei diversas variações de codificação dos Htmls e phps. E no banco de dados com utf8
Shih Tzu Forum | Small Breeds - Shih Tzu Canil | Versatti Móveis Planejados
Não solicite auxílio por MP. Por favor, utilize o Fórum.
Trancado